Abstract

The invention discloses a biofertilizer capable of increasing beneficial bacterium content in soil, which comprises the following components in parts by weight: 0.1-0.2 part of ferment bacteria, 0.1-0.2 part of bacteriophage powder, 0.1-0.2 part of Oceanospirillales powder, 0.1-0.2 part of beauveria bassiana powder, 0.1-0.2 part of Metarrhizium anisopliae powder, 20-35 parts of pig manure, 0.01-0.02 part of microelement, 5-9 parts of sodium dihydrogen phosphate, 2-7 parts of disodium hydrogen phosphate, 3-8 parts of sodium polyphosphate rice bran, 4-8 parts of wheat bran, 2-7 parts of manganese sulfate, 1-4 parts of zinc sulfate and 15-25 parts of urea. The organic fertilizer disclosed by the invention can implement plant growth, promote plant growth and inhibit various pathogenic bacteria in soil from growth by enhancing the autoimmune function of plants, promoting plant growth and improving soil.

Description

technical field [0001] The invention relates to a biological fertilizer for increasing the content of beneficial bacteria in soil. Background technique [0002] Biological fertilizer is a product that enables crops to obtain specific fertilizer effects through microbial life activities. It is also called inoculant or bacterial fertilizer. It does not contain nutrients and cannot replace fertilizers. It contains both the nutrients needed by crops. Elements, and products containing microorganisms, are biological, organic, and inorganic combinations. They can replace fertilizers and provide various nutrients needed for crop growth and development. As we all know, fertilizers will pollute the environment, and long-term use of fertilizers will also cause soil compaction. Enzyme bacteria have a strong aerobic fermentation and decomposition ability. It can decompose organic matter, residual pesticides and fertilizers.
